Celebrating Milestones: Inside Recovery Court Graduations

You cannot underestimate what that means to them to have that [certificate of appreciation]. I don't remember where I was now, but I just recently had somebody say I ran into a client at the grocery store and she said she still had her certificate that we gave her for one of those things that you're talking about, and she ended up on a wall because it was, and she graduated Years Ago.
Graduation day in recovery courts is more than just a ceremony; it's a heartfelt celebration of resilience and transformation. In this episode of 'A Recovery Court Podcast', Marie teams up with Lauren Berens, Director of the Davidson County General Sessions Recovery Court, and Tracye Bryant, Director of the Sumner County Recovery Court, to dive into the meaningful aspects of these graduations. They discuss the joy and pride that come with recognizing participants' hard-earned achievements.
From certificates of appreciation to capturing the moment with photos, every detail is thoughtfully planned to honor their journey. The conversation also touches on practicalities like ensuring transportation for participants and handling any probation issues that might arise. One touching story highlights the lasting impact of these ceremonies, as a past graduate still cherishes her certificate years later. Inviting past graduates to these events not only boosts morale but also strengthens the sense of community among current participants.
